9. Classification Of ExternalAssessment
We classified result of external assessment in following ways
Students who score
33% numbers just pass.
Between 36 to 45% is third division passed.
46 to 59% is second division passed.
Between 60 to 74% is first division passed.
75% and above is the distinction

12. Process Of ExternalAssessment
External assessment follow such process
Selection of paper setters and reviewers.
Question papers setting
Printing & packing of question papers
Examination centers selection
Appointment of superintendents & staff
13. Process Of ExternalAssessment
Stationary supply to the centers
Question papers distribution to examinees
Posting of police personnel at the centers
Packing of answer scripts and sending
Establish of special squads for checking unfair means
Assignment secret roll numbers to answer books
on the spot evaluation examiners mark the scripts
